The typical American commute has been getting longer each year since 2010. The average one-way commute in Grant township (Republic County) takes 17.6 minutes. That's shorter than the US average of 26.4 minutes.
How people in Grant township (Republic County) get to work:
- 73.2% drive their own car alone
- 0.0% carpool with others
- 26.8% work from home
- 0.0% take mass transit
